Transaction 40f8900c6c03f0b7086abdcfabe413c91737439f11f96dd4f5c662d26ad4d4a1
1 Input
1 Output
-
40f8900c6c03f0b7086abdcfabe413c91737439f11f96dd4f5c662d26ad4d4a1:0
- value
- 128238693
- script pubkey
- OP_0 OP_PUSHBYTES_20 c93ff04ebc8c292fae32544888380bcd87a0734a
- address
- bc1qeyllqn4u3s5jlt3j23ygswqtekr6qu625fgr54